Story Details

  • Anchoreum: A game for learning CSS anchor positioning

    Posted: 2025-02-11 13:54:01

    Anchoreum is a free, browser-based game designed to teach players how CSS anchor positioning (top, bottom, left, right) affects layout. Players manipulate these properties to guide a ship through a series of progressively challenging levels. Each level presents a target location the ship must reach by adjusting the anchor values. The game provides a visual and interactive way to understand how elements are positioned relative to their containing block, offering immediate feedback on the impact of different anchor settings. By solving the positioning puzzles, players gain practical experience and a deeper understanding of this fundamental CSS concept.

    Summary of Comments ( 21 )
    https://news.ycombinator.com/item?id=43012714

    Hacker News users discussed Anchoreum, a game designed to teach CSS anchor positioning. Several commenters praised the game's interactive and visual approach, finding it more engaging than traditional learning methods. Some suggested potential improvements, like adding more complex scenarios involving overlapping elements and z-index, and incorporating flexbox and grid layouts. One commenter highlighted the importance of understanding anchoring for accessibility, specifically mentioning screen readers. There was also a brief discussion about the nuances of position: sticky, with users sharing practical examples of its usage. Overall, the comments reflected a positive reception to Anchoreum as a helpful tool for learning a sometimes tricky aspect of CSS.